When Remote Development Makes Sense
Running Claude Code on a remote machine is the right call in several situations:
- ▸GPU or high-memory servers: running Claude Code on a server with more RAM or GPU lets Claude index and analyze larger codebases without local resource constraints
- ▸Production-adjacent environments: develop against a staging DB, real services, and production-like config without replicating everything locally
- ▸Shared dev boxes: teams with shared development machines can run Claude Code on the shared machine without each developer installing locally
- ▸Resource-intensive operations: large codebase analysis, full build pipelines, memory-heavy test suites
